Re-indication
During an internal or external waiting call or consulta-
tion, you can have information about the first call - call
number or subscriber name - shown briefly in the dis-
play. Your service personnel must install a key for re-in-
dication beforehand. The display can be assigned for
terminal devices with or without line keys.
n
During a waiting call or consultation.
Display the current subscriber.
Press key.
Briefly: Information about the waiting subscriber.
Purchasing department
The display for the current subscriber then reappears.
Re-indication mode cannot be obtained:
•
While you are parking a call (group parking).
•
During camp-on.
•
While you are in a conference.
